Best Instagram Insights Tool for Multi-Location Small Businesses: Viralfy vs Sprout Social vs MLabs
Compare Viralfy, Sprout Social, and MLabs — use a buyer’s checklist and a 30-day deployment plan to prove ROI fast.
Start Viralfy Free Trial
Making a buying decision: why the right Instagram insights tool matters for multi-location small businesses
Best Instagram Insights Tool for Multi-Location Small Businesses is the central decision you face when multiple storefronts, local audiences, and limited staff must share one coherent Instagram strategy. If you are an owner, social media manager, or creator supporting multi-location operations, you need insights that resolve local posting windows, hashtag saturation by market, and competitor benchmarks per city rather than a single aggregate score. This article compares Viralfy, Sprout Social, and MLabs with clear tradeoffs, a buyer's checklist, migration notes, and a 30-day deployment plan you can run to validate which tool actually moves reach, engagement, and local conversions.
Multi-location accounts create three practical challenges: time-zone aware scheduling and testing, local discovery (geotags and local hashtags), and distributed execution with consistent reporting. A tool that only shows account-level averages hides local peaks and valley patterns that decide whether a post is discovered by non-followers near a specific store. We'll walk through features that matter for multi-location small businesses, including speed to insight, hashtag saturation detection, competitor freshness, integrations with Instagram Business and Meta Graph API, and the real cost of migrating historical data.
This comparison targets decision-focused readers ready to pilot a platform. You will get a step-by-step buyer's checklist you can use in vendor demos, a hands-on 30-day proof plan to run in production, and practical examples of when to choose Viralfy, Sprout Social, or MLabs depending on your objectives and resources.
Why multi-location small businesses need specialized Instagram insights
Multi-location businesses lose growth when tools average away local signals. A single account can contain followers and active audiences across multiple time zones, and posting times that work for one city can be invisible in another. For example, a coffee shop chain with stores in New York and Miami must detect two different peak windows and two sets of high-intent local hashtags; otherwise, corporate posts will underperform in one or both markets.
Local discovery also depends on hashtag saturation and geotag behavior, which vary by market. Hashtags with heavy national competition can be useful for brand awareness but terrible at driving non-follower foot traffic in a single city; conversely, small, local neighborhood tags often deliver high-intent impressions. Tools that detect hashtag saturation and propose local alternatives let you shift budget and content quickly so that a post in one location scales, while the same creative can be tweaked for another.
Finally, multi-location operations require lightweight workflows for staff and consistent reporting for owners. That means time-to-insight is as important as raw features. A weekly report that takes a freelancer two days to assemble is not useful to a store manager who needs to know which post to boost or whether to change store hours' promotional creative. In this article we prioritize time-to-insight, portability of historical data, and a buyer's checklist you can use in sales demos.
Head-to-head feature comparison: Viralfy vs Sprout Social vs MLabs
| Feature | Viralfy | Competitor |
|---|---|---|
| 30-second AI profile audit and action plan | ❌ | ❌ |
| Hashtag saturation detection and local alternatives | ❌ | ❌ |
| Time-to-insight for best posting windows (fast statistical tests) | ❌ | ❌ |
| Multi-location / timezone-aware scheduling and reporting | ❌ | ❌ |
| Competitor benchmarking with fresh public signals | ❌ | ❌ |
| Instagram Business API & Meta Graph API integrations | ❌ | ❌ |
| Inbox and community scaling (DMs, comments at scale) | ❌ | ❌ |
| White-label reports and agency SLA templates | ❌ | ❌ |
| Export data cleanly for BI and dashboards (schema & portability) | ❌ | ❌ |
| Price suitability for small businesses (per-location cost) | ❌ | ❌ |
Which tool fits which real-world multi-location use case
Scenario one, a 10-location restaurant brand focused on driving foot traffic and event reservations: the priority is local discovery and fast experiments. In that case, Viralfy’s fast profile audits, local hashtag saturation detection, and per-location posting-time recommendations let marketing managers run 14-day tests that prove which creative and hashtags drive the most non-follower reach. Use Viralfy to find the quick wins, then execute publishing through a scheduler like MLabs or Sprout if you need inbox management.
Scenario two, a regional retail chain that needs unified publishing, store manager approvals, and a shared social inbox: Sprout Social is stronger where team workflows, approval chains, and message routing matter. Sprout centralizes publishing and community management and includes more mature CRM-like features that help convert DMs into support tickets or store leads. Combine Sprout with periodic Viralfy audits to keep the content mix optimized and avoid stale hashtag choices.
Scenario three, a small agency or single-market chain on a tight budget: MLabs offers basic scheduling and analytics that are easy to adopt, and it is often the lowest friction for local teams. MLabs lacks advanced AI audits and saturation detection, so if you choose MLabs, plan to run a Viralfy baseline audit at onboarding to identify strategic gaps. For migration playbooks, consult migration resources such as the checklist to Migrate from Sprout Social to Viralfy if moving between vendors.
Buyer's checklist: the 12 must-ask items for vendors when evaluating Instagram insights tools
- 1
Time-to-insight
Ask for a live demo showing how long it takes to run a profile audit and get prioritized actions. Demand to see one audit produced in under five minutes, ideally 30 seconds for AI-driven baselines.
- 2
Local hashtag and saturation signals
Request proof the vendor detects saturated hashtags in specific markets and suggests local alternatives. Test this by asking for tag recommendations for two different cities.
- 3
Posting-time testing
Confirm whether the tool runs statistically valid posting-time tests and how many days are required to reach significance in your audience size.
- 4
Integrations and APIs
Verify connectivity with Instagram Business accounts and Meta Graph API, and ask for documentation about rate limits and data export formats. You can reference Meta's official Graph API docs at [Meta Graph API](https://developers.facebook.com/docs/graph-api/).
- 5
Multi-account and permissions model
Check how the platform handles multiple locations, role-based permissions, and whether store managers can run local tests without breaking global reporting.
- 6
Data portability and historical migration
Request an export sample and a migration plan. Use an RFP template like the [Instagram Analytics RFP Template & Scoring Matrix](/instagram-analytics-rfp-template-scoring-matrix-compare-viralfy-sprout-iconosquare-later-socialinsider-mlabs) to compare vendors objectively.
- 7
Competitor benchmarking freshness
Ask how often competitor benchmarks update, whether benchmarks are market-aware, and how they handle cross-market comparisons.
- 8
Community and inbox capabilities
If DMs and comment moderation are essential, check the platform's inbox features or ease of integration with your inbox tool.
- 9
White-label reporting and SLAs
For agencies or agencies-in-house, confirm if the vendor supports white-label reports and negotiated SLA terms for data retention and uptime.
- 10
Pricing per-location and hidden costs
Clarify pricing by number of locations, API-based charges, and additional seat costs so you can compute total cost of ownership across 6–12 months.
- 11
Proven case studies
Request references or case studies for multi-location brands, showing measured lifts in reach, engagement, and conversions from vendor-driven tests.
- 12
Trial and validation plan
Insist on a 14–30 day proof-of-concept with measurable success criteria and an exit plan if key KPIs don’t improve. Use the 30-day deployment plan below as a template.
30-day deployment plan to validate the best Instagram insights tool for your multi-location small business
- 1
Day 0–2: Baseline audit and KPI alignment
Run an initial profile audit with Viralfy or the vendor being tested to establish baseline KPIs: reach, non-follower reach, saves, shares, and best-performing local hashtags. Agree on success thresholds, for example a 10–20% lift in non-follower reach or a 15% increase in saves for at least three locations.
- 2
Day 3–7: Local hashtag and posting-time experiments
Use the tool to generate local hashtag mixes and posting-time windows per location, then schedule controlled experiments across similar stores. Keep creative constant and rotate hashtags or posting times to isolate impact.
- 3
Day 8–14: Competitor benchmark checks and A/B tests
Compare your top-performing posts against local competitors in the tool, then run A/B creative tests informed by the benchmark insights. Prioritize micro-tests that can produce significant lift estimates within one week.
- 4
Day 15–21: Community workflow and inbox validation
If community management is part of the purchase, validate routing, tagging, and SLA-based responses across stores. Measure time-to-first-response and conversion actions from DMs if relevant to bookings or sales.
- 5
Day 22–27: Data export and integration test
Export data and ingest it into your BI or reporting stack to ensure schema compatibility and historical continuity. Confirm the vendor’s exports align with your RFP requirements and backup policies.
- 6
Day 28–30: Review, present findings, and decide
Compile results into a short executive summary and compare against your pre-set thresholds. If the tool consistently improves local reach and meets cost-per-location estimates, move to procurement and onboarding using the migration checklists.
Migration and data portability: what to expect when switching vendors
Switching analytics platforms often uncovers hidden costs tied to data retention and schema mismatches. Ask for a migration runbook that includes export formats, historical benchmark preservation, and downtime estimates for critical reports. If you plan to move from Sprout Social or MLabs to Viralfy, there are step-by-step migration resources such as the Migration Guide: Switch from Sprout Social or MLabs to Viralfy Without Losing Historical Instagram Data that show how to preserve reporting continuity.
Two concrete risks appear during migration: first, API rate limits that block full historical exports, and second, changes in KPI definitions that produce apparent, but false, performance shifts post-migration. To mitigate these, perform a parallel run where the old platform and the new vendor both report for a 14–30 day overlap period and reconcile key metrics. This overlap is the cheapest insurance against reporting gaps and client-facing surprises.
Finally, demand contractual guarantees around data retention and export access as part of procurement. Include SLA language in your RFP that specifies export cadence and a full data dump within 30 days of contract termination. A practical RFP template for Instagram analytics exists and helps you compare vendors on equal terms at /instagram-analytics-rfp-template-scoring-matrix-compare-viralfy-sprout-iconosquare-later-socialinsider-mlabs.
Pricing and ROI: how to calculate total cost of ownership and expected lifts
For multi-location small businesses, pricing is rarely just a subscription number; it is cost per location times seats plus any per-API or per-export fees. Compute a six-month Total Cost of Ownership that includes onboarding, expected hours of staff time saved through faster audits, and the cost of split testing creative. For example, if a tool reduces audit time by two hours per week for a manager and that manager is billed at $40/hour, that alone produces nearly $400 in monthly savings across teams when scaled to five stores.
To estimate expected lift, anchor to measurable micro-KPIs like non-follower reach, saves, and DMs that convert to bookings. A baseline test run with Viralfy often yields prioritized recommendations that produce 8–20% lifts in reach in the first 30 days in case studies we reviewed; your mileage will vary by niche and audience size. Factor that lift into revenue: if each incremental 1,000 non-follower impressions in a local market drives 5–10 additional bookings, you can quickly model expected returns versus subscription costs.
Finally, include contingencies for hidden vendor costs such as additional seats, extra locations, and premium features like white-label reports. Use your buyer's checklist to surface these line items in vendor quotes and demand trial validation before signing annual contracts.
Real-world examples and the 30-day buyer’s proof plan advantages
- ✓Fast audit to prioritized actions: Viralfy delivers a 30-second AI audit that produces a ranked list of what to fix next, giving teams immediate experiments to run without manual analysis.
- ✓Local hashtag lift: In a multi-store test, swapping saturated national tags for market-specific tags increased non-follower reach by 12% in seven days when paired with posting-time optimizations.
- ✓Faster A/B cycles: Using the 30-day deployment plan above shortens the test-run time to statistical significance in many SMB accounts because it isolates one variable at a time.
- ✓Lower migration risk: Running vendors in parallel for 14–30 days prevents reporting gaps and confirms that exports are clean before decommissioning legacy tools.
- ✓Better procurement decisions: The buyer's checklist helps buyers compare apples-to-apples across pricing and SLAs and reduces surprise charges after purchase.
Recommendation: which tool to choose and how to get started
If your primary goal is fast, actionable insights that improve local discovery, choose Viralfy as the insights engine and combine it with a scheduler or inbox tool as needed. Viralfy is designed for rapid audits, hashtag saturation detection, competitor benchmarks, and localized posting-time recommendations, which directly address multi-location business pain points. If your organization requires advanced team workflows and a unified inbox as the first-order priority, Sprout Social is the better single-vendor option, though at a higher cost.
For cost-sensitive teams that primarily need scheduling and basic analytics in a single market, MLabs delivers good value and low friction, but plan to supplement with periodic Viralfy audits for strategy. Regardless of your choice, run a 14–30 day buyer’s test following the deployment plan here and insist on export samples and SLA clauses that protect your historical reporting. If you want to jump directly to a validation step, start with a Viralfy audit to establish the baseline and then run the 30-day proof plan to measure lift.
Frequently Asked Questions
What is the fastest way to prove that Viralfy or another tool will improve local reach for multiple locations?▼
Does Viralfy connect directly to Instagram Business and Meta APIs like Sprout Social?▼
How do I decide between Viralfy for insights and Sprout Social for inbox and scheduling?▼
Will migrating from Sprout Social or MLabs to Viralfy break my historical reports?▼
How much budget should I allocate per location when evaluating Sprout, Viralfy, and MLabs?▼
Can these tools help with hashtag testing and rotation across markets?▼
How do I measure success in the 30-day proof plan?▼
Ready to prove which tool drives local reach?
Start Viralfy Free TrialAbout the Author

Paid traffic and social media specialist focused on building, managing, and optimizing high-performance digital campaigns. She develops tailored strategies to generate leads, increase brand awareness, and drive sales by combining data analysis, persuasive copywriting, and high-impact creative assets. With experience managing campaigns across Meta Ads, Google Ads, and Instagram content strategies, Gabriela helps businesses structure and scale their digital presence, attract the right audience, and convert attention into real customers. Her approach blends strategic thinking, continuous performance monitoring, and ongoing optimization to deliver consistent and scalable results.